Consumer Preferences: Size and Ergonomics in Needle Selection

When choosing yarn hook needles, size plays a crucial role. Many consumers prefer specific sizes for different yarn types. A larger hook can create loose stitches, while a smaller hook gives more tension. Finding the right size is an individual journey. It may take multiple purchases to find what feels comfortable.

Ergonomics also significantly influence needle selection. Curved handles can reduce strain, making them appealing for long projects. Some users report discomfort with traditional shapes. In contrast, ergonomic designs often enhance the crafting experience. Yet, not everyone finds ergonomic designs effective. Crafting involves personal experimentation to identify the best fit for each user.

Feedback from the crafting community highlights various preferences. Some value lightweight materials, while others prioritize durability. Many struggles to balance comfort with functionality. Ultimately, the market offers diverse options, and each choice presents unique advantages. The challenge is to navigate this variety wisely.

Performance Metrics: Comparing Hook Designs for Yarn Types

When selecting the right yarn hook needles, performance metrics play a crucial role. Different hook designs can greatly affect how a yarn behaves during crafting. For instance, tapered hooks work well with smooth fibers, while deeper hooks excel with bulky or textured yarns. Each style presents unique advantages depending on the yarn type.

Crafting enthusiasts often face challenges with hook selection. A hook that performs perfectly with one yarn may struggle with another. For example, wooden hooks may offer warmth and grip but might snag on certain synthetic fibers. Understanding these nuances ensures a more satisfying experience.

Yarn weight is another significant factor. Thicker yarns require larger hooks, while delicate yarns demand finer ones. Crafting with the appropriate hook can enhance the flow of the project. However, even seasoned crafters can overlook the importance of matching the hook design to the yarn type. This can lead to frustration and wasted time. Measuring performance in various scenarios provides valuable insights for better crafting choices in the future.
